Narrative:
DRG A WX BRIEFING BFR TKOF, THE PLT WAS ADZD THAT VFR FLT WAS NOT RCMDD DUE TO LOW CEILING & ICING CONDS. HE WAS ADZD THE FREEZING LVL WAS FORECAST TO BE AT 4000' OVER LITTLE ROCK & TO SLOPE DOWN TO THE SURFACE IN SE MISSOURI. ALSO, HE WAS BRIEFED ON PIREPS OF ICING CONDS IN THE AREAS OF LITTLE ROCK, JONESBORO & FT SMITH, AR. HE ELECTED TO PROCEED VFR-ON-TOP. WHILE EN ROUTE AT 8500', HE OBTAINED THE FAYETTEVILLE WX & WAS ADZD OF IFR CONDS ON HIS ROUTE. HE FILED AN IFR FLT PLAN & WAS ASSIGNED AN ALT OF 5000'. DRG THE DSCNT, THE ACFT ENTERED THE CLOUDS AT 7000'. APRX 40 MI FM THE DESTN, IT ENCTRD ICING CONDS. THE PLT STATED THAT EXCESSIVE ICE ACCUMULATED ON THE ACFT, BUT DUE TO DARKENING CONDS (DUSK), HE DIDN'T NOTICE MUCH ON THE STRUCTURE. HE SAID THAT DRG AN ILS APCH, THE ACFT BECAME SLUGGISH, SO HE ADDED POWER, BUT THE LEFT WING STALLED & THE ACFT STRUCK THE TERRAIN SHORT OF THE RWY & WAS DAMAGED.
